Toni Storm returns to Stardom after five years

Toni Storm returned to Stardom for the first time in five years last night in at the Korakuen Hall in Tokyo, Japan, teaming up with Mina Shirakawa to take on IWGP Women’s Champion Mayu Iwatani and AZM.

Storm, portraying her AEW character, won the match after she pinned AZM following the Storm Zero finisher.

The former AEW Women’s champion is now going for the IWGP Women’s title next week as she wrestles Iwatani at the Stardom Nagoya Golden Fight event on October 5.

Storm wrestled for STARDOM for two years before she made her way to WWE. She is a former World of Stardom champion.
